The Infinite Switch is an OEM part for Whirlpool ranges and cooktops, intricately designed to regulate the heat of the burners. This essential component allows for precise temperature control, enabling users to adjust the heat setting from low to high with infinite variability, hence its name. 

The primary causes for these issues often stem from electrical problems within the switch itself, such as worn contacts or internal components failing.  

Symptoms of a malfunctioning Infinite Switch include:

  • The burner not heating up or only reaching a single temperature, regardless of the setting
  • The burner heating intermittently or not turning on at all
  • Unpredictable temperature fluctuations, making cooking difficult and unreliable

This OEM Whirlpool part is also compatible with Maytag, KitchenAid, Jenn-Air, Amana, Magic Chef, Admiral, Norge, Roper and some Kenmore models.

The Whirlpool Infinite Switch is an OEM part for Whirlpool ranges. Whirlpool electric ranges. This switch controls the multiple heat settings of the small element, allowing the user to select their desired cooking temperature. It is an important electrical component that regulates burner heating cycles.

Symptoms of a bad infinite switch include:

  • The element not heating up adequately or failing to maintain temperature
  • Inability to select or change heat settings on the
  • Burner operates intermittently or fails to heat properly

Causes of a bad infinite switch can include failure over many heating cycles. The electrical contacts within the switch may become corroded or deteriorate from repeated exposure to cooktop temperatures and cooking residue.

It is also compatible with Maytag, KitchenAid, Jenn-Air, Amana, Magic Chef, Admiral, Norge, Roper, and Kenmore electric range models.

This is a control panel that is used on many ovens. It is an interior part located near the buttons a user can press to turn on the oven, change the temperature, and select cooking methods. The control panel is the component that controls the oven based on which buttons are pressed. It includes a small display screen that shows the temperature, time, or error codes if a part of the appliance is not working correctly.It's important to be sure the range is unplugged before replacing the control panel. A Phillips screwdriver can unthread the screws holding the rear access panel. Pull the panel down and note where the wires are connected to the damaged control panel. Remove the old control panel and position the new one before securing it with screws. Replace the wires on the correct terminals before tightening the screws and replacing the access panel. Turn back on the power and push back the oven before use.This is a genuine OEM replacement control panel used for a variety of Whirlpool ovens. It is sold on an individual basis. A pair of work gloves and basic tools may be required for the replacement process.

The membrane switch is the low-profile keypad behind your microwave's control panel. It registers button presses so you can select settings and start cooking. Replace it if keys stop responding or require excessive pressure.

  • Converts keypad presses into signals for the electronic control
  • Enables selection of power levels, cook times, and options
  • Common symptoms: some or all keys don't work, intermittent response, must press very hard
  • If the unit won't start/stop from the keypad, the membrane switch may be faulty
What's included: 1 membrane switch Install notes:
  • Disconnect power at the breaker before servicing
  • Remove the control panel to access the keypad; note ribbon orientation and routing
  • Handle the flexible ribbon carefully—don't crease it—and fully seat/lock the connector
